The Young Kathmandu Cricket Academy (YKCA) is a non-profit organization dedicated to promoting and developing the sport of cricket among young players in Kathmandu, Nepal. Established in 2003, the academy has been providing quality cricket coaching and training to children and teenagers, with the aim of nurturing their talents and creating a platform for them to shine in the national and international cricket scene.
The history of YKCA dates back to when a group of passionate cricket enthusiasts, led by Mr. Ramesh Bajaj, came together with a common goal of providing opportunities for young cricketers to excel in the sport. With the support of local businesses and the community, the academy was able to secure a small field and basic equipment to start training the first batch of players. Over time, YKCA expanded its operations and today, it is recognized as one of the premier cricket academies in Kathmandu.
YKCA’s mission is to identify, train, and develop talented young cricketers from all backgrounds, with an emphasis on providing opportunities to underprivileged children. The academy is committed to creating a positive and supportive environment for young players to learn and perfect their skills, while also fostering sportsmanship, teamwork, and discipline. YKCA also strives to improve the overall level of cricket in Nepal by producing skilled and knowledgeable players who can represent the country at all levels.
Through various training programs, tournaments, and mentoring sessions, YKCA has already produced many talented players who have represented Nepal in national and international matches. The academy’s success has also led to the establishment of similar academies in other cities of Nepal, creating a network of passionate individuals working towards the same goal of developing young cricketers.
